Just been advised that my FAC is in tonight's post (first class). So assuming it does arrive tomorrow, that will be durations of:-

 

10 weeks from time of posting application to FEO visit

 

2 weeks from FEO visit to receiving certificate

I am in West Mercia and have had a SGC for many years, and for a time also an FAL. I have always found the individuals very helpful, and a short time ago the delays were much reduced. I understand they have now increased again (extra workload due to taking on Warwickshire). To have these very long delays is in my mind unacceptable, and the BASC and your MP can bring some pressure to the Chief Constable level to increase resource in the Firearms Department, ease the load for the team there, and improve the service to our shooting community.

There are rules and procedures to be followed, but it is the duty of the authorities to provide a timely and efficient service. My personal view is that 3-4 weeks is a 'reasonable' time to wait. This is not happening, and in my view pressure though the sporting associations (BASC, CPSA etc.) backed up by your MP is the right way to get this matter raised by the 'priority callers' at the top of the constabulary.

Well he's been!

 

He said he had no problem with me having any of the calibres I asked for, or the ammo amounts, which surprised me as I thought I had got a bit carried away with the ammo quantities, although being a club member seems to have helped with that!

 

He also said he could not allow me to have deer on my ticket for the .243 unless I had some experience, which is what I expected but also said the same for .17hmr!!!

 

seems odd but he said this is what "the management" want to see at the moment, I understand this is not in home office guidelines but doesn't bother me as I don't intend to buy those for a while anyway, and he said I could use the .22 for vermin as the land I specified was already cleared for .22 centre fire.
